WebbStandardization or standardizing (i.e. the setting up of the standards measures of quality to attain). Grading (i.e. the sorting out or classification of products in different classes, grades or lots) in accordance with the predetermined or established standards. WebbGrade 7, 8, 9 or S is given to a new car that is being sold in an auction, with only delivery mileage. Grade 6 Similar to the cars above but with a little more than delivery mileage. Grade 5 to a car with exceptionally low mileage and in mint condition. Grade 4.5 is in excellent condition, but can also have mileage of up to 100K.
